  • Photo Tips

  • The best way to capture your pets spirit, is to take the photo at home and when they are doing whatever they do best. Playing in a park, snoozing on the couch, waiting for someone, or curious about something. It is these attributes that you find endearing and would like to see memorialized.

  • Best is not to shoot directly into the light. If you can, choose an overcast day to stay away from dark shadows. Stay away from flashes as it alters the color and causes redeye.

  • Take full body and facial shots of your pet at various levels and angles. Full frontal shots are not necessarily the best shot. Slightly faced to an angle is best. If you need someone to hold your pet, ensure that they place their arms over areas that do not have important markings.

  • Most importantly portraits require a clear, sharp image, especially the eyes. The eyes are the window to the soul, therefore they should clearly define the iris (color if required) from the pupil.

  • Sometimes, if you take pictures with a digital camera you may very well have the information I need. I can manipulate the contrast and color, but you should have at least one photo of the pose you want in its best color and clarity. Just remember the quality of my portrait is as good as the quality of the photo submitted.
